Missouri's H5N1 Bird Flu Patient Sparks Human-to-Human Concerns

Healthcare workers develop symptoms after contact with avian flu patient raising alarm about possible transmission

Recently, the potential spread of the H5N1 bird flu virus has raised significant concerns among public health officials, particularly after four healthcare workers reported mild respiratory symptoms following their contact with the first U.S. patient diagnosed with avian influenza who had no known animal exposure. This case marks the first of its kind, adding urgency to the investigation undertaken by the Centers for Disease Control and Prevention (CDC).

Health authorities confirmed on Friday, September 27, 2024, through various reports, including those from the CDC and state officials, six healthcare workers developed symptoms after interacting with the patient admitted to the facility between August 22 and August 25. The initial patient has since recovered from the illness, but the anomaly of contracting H5N1 without direct animal contact has caused alarm.

Only one of those with reported symptoms was tested and found negative for the virus via PCR testing; others have had their blood sent for antibody testing to check for previous infection. According to the CDC, the patient sparked concern due to how he contracted the virus, as such incidents have been exceedingly rare among humans, primarily affecting those with close ties to infected livestock or poultry.

Michael Osterholm, director of the University of Minnesota’s Center for Infectious Disease Research and Policy, echoed the community's concerns, stating, “Public health credibility is really on the line here.” The investigation's handling has come under scrutiny, as determining the extent of exposure among healthcare workers is seen as critically important.

The patient at the center of this mystery is the first documented case of H5N1 without any known links to either birds or infected animals. The virus has primarily affected domestic and wild birds around the globe but has rarely crossed over to humans. This unusual situation, compounded by growing cases of bird flu among dairy cattle across 14 states, suggests the need for heightened vigilance.

Although avian influenza has not typically shown capability for sustained human-to-human transmission, experts worry the circumstances surrounding the Missouri case may hint at changes. Over the past decades, sporadic human cases have occurred, but transmission between individuals has never been confirmed.

Health officials remain cautious yet vigilant, continuing to assert the risk to the broader public remains low at this time. Despite this, the healthcare workers involved are still undergoing follow-up blood tests to determine if they developed antibodies from any potential exposure to the virus.

Of 14 human H5N1 cases confirmed across the U.S. this year, the majority were linked to agricultural work, where affected individuals had direct contact with infected animals. The other 13 cases predominantly involved farm workers close to infected poultry or cattle. Missouri’s only H5N1 patient stands out as the odd one out, and researchers are actively investigating possible zoonotic transmission, potentially heralding changes requiring broad assessments.
